  • Chipotle Crusted Pork Tenderloin (183 calories)
    • Ingredients
      • 1 teaspoon onion powder
      •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
      • 3 Tablespoons chile powder
      • 1 1/2 teaspoon salt
      • 4 Tablespoons brown sugar
      • 2 (3/4 lb) pork tenderloins
    • Directions
      1. Mix all ingredients (but pork tenderloin) in a large resealable bag. Place tenderloin in bag, shake, and coat meat evenly. Put in fridge for 10 minutes.
      2. Medium-high heat for grill. Lightly oil grill grate, and arrange meat on grate. Cook for 20 minutes, turning meat every 5 minutes. Remove from grill, let stand for 5 to 10 minutes before slicing.
    • Jason really liked this recipe. I wasn't too much of a fan of the chipotle crust, but I ate it (and will eat the left overs!)
  • Easy Mini Quiches (95 calories x 4 + 380 calories)
    • Ingredients
      • 6 slices bacon chopped
      • 1 onion chopped
      • 3 eggs
      • 3/4 cup buttermilk baking mix
      • 1 1/2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
      • 2 cups shredded American cheese (I used colby-cheddar because that's all I had)
    • Directions
      • Preheat oven to 350 and grease mini-muffin pans (makes 24 minis... or 12 regular).
      • In a large skillet, fry bacon and onion together for about 5 minutes.
      • In a medium bowl beat the eggs. Stir in baking mix, parsley, cheese, bacon, and onion. Spoon into greased muffin pans.
      • Bake for 10 to 15 minutes or until tops are lightly brown.
    • I followed this recipe exactly and in no way where these like quiches. However, they were really good. The reason I made this was because I am wanting some new appetizers for a few parties we are having this month. I wanted to try this one out before party day. They were really good, but the onion flavor was very strong. I think I'll use less onions next time.
